Welcome to the Larkspur mobile team. Deep-link routing in the Petrelway app is handled by the RouteLattice module, which maps inbound URIs to screen stacks. Before testing on a device, please read the routing matrix doc and confirm your simulator build matches staging. Then open your local env file and add the link-signing secret on the next line.

vault entry, fadup-tagag: RELAY_SECRET8=2fd92179

Ticket #4471 — Catalog cache vault locked again. Hey, welcome aboard! The Pricewhistle catalog invalidation job got stuck mid-flush, and the config vault auto-locked itself after three failed retries. You'll need to unlock it before purging stale SKU entries. Ping Marisol if anything looks weird. The passphrase to unlock the vault is below.

recovery phrase for tafop-fawep: zorwyn-ulaox

[ ] Key-card stock — Brackwell Annex opening. Pull the sealed carton of 400 blank key-cards from cage C on the mezzanine and verify the tamper strip is intact. These are pre-encoded for the new Brackwell Annex readers, so they cannot be mixed with general stock. Stage the carton at the dispatch bench by 07:30; the Quillan Couriers driver arrives at 08:00. Pass the driver this hand-over instruction:

courier memo of yajef-bajep: the frawyn jordor courier leaves the norwyn ledger at gate 2781 under passcode 330769

Subject: Validator plugin registry key rotation

Team — the Sievewright plugin registry key was rotated today per the quarterly schedule. All validator plugins loading schemas from the registry must switch by Friday; the old key is revoked then. Audit scope unchanged. For your review records, the new registry key follows.

app token of fajop-fahif = qvz4-AnML

Quick note on the Driftwell SDK parity check: the Kotlin client is still two releases behind the Swift one on retry semantics, so don't cut the release until both pass the shared contract suite. Marta's team owns the Swift side; ping them if the matrix goes red. Once parity is confirmed, roll the staging flag and verify against the values below.

config for tagaf-bawif:
[norok]
host = norok.ordinworks.local
user = norok_svc
database = norok_prod